Webinar: Applying for the Fairfax County Microloan Program

The Fairfax County Small Business Microloan Program will official start taking applications on 4/28/20. CBP will be the administrator of this loan.

Who can apply?

 

  • This program is only available for Fairfax County FOR PROFIT Businesses with less than 50 employees
  • Home based businesses and non-profits are not eligible

 

Loan Details:

 

  • Amount: Maximum $20,000 per entity
  • Term: 6 years
  • Payment Deferment Period: Borrowers will have 6 months of payment deferment from the date of loan closing
  • Amortization: 5.5 years (because of the payment deferment)
  • Interest rate: 0%

 

Required Documents:

 

  • Business & Personal Tax Returns for the previous two years
  • YTD Income Statement & Balance Sheet
  • CBP Loan Application (will be provided)
  • Personal Financial Statement (will be provided)
  • Current Business Debt Schedule (will be provided)
  • Current Fairfax County BPOL license & Non-Residential Use/Occupancy Permit
  • Current Commercial Business Lease (if applicable)
  • Business Summary Form (will be provided)
  • Other documents might be requested

June 9, 2026

Scout Space Announces $1 Million Investment to Expand Manufacturing Capacity in Fairfax County

Fairfax County, VA – Scout Space, a technology company specializing in sensors and software deployed on satellite systems, today announced plans to invest more than $1 million to expand the company’s operations in Fairfax County, creating 31 new jobs. Expanding its footprint beyond its existing location in Reston, Scout Space will add 2,650 square feet of space with its new manufacturing facility in Merrifield. “Fairfax County offers an exceptional environment for innovation, talent, and collaboration, making it the ideal location…
